Abstract:
Objective To explore the correlation of red cell distribution width/albumin ratio(RAR)and fibrinogen/albumin ratio(FAR)with severity of coronary artery disease(CAD)in patients with coronary heart disease(CHD),and to further explore the relationship of RAR and FAR with CAD severity in different glucose metabolic states.Methods A total of 577 CHD patients undergoing coronary angiography(CAG)in Department of Cardiology of Tianjin People's Hospital from January 2021 to December 2022 were enrolled,and according to the results of CAG,412 patients were diagnosed with multi-vessel CAD and the other 165 patients with single-vessel CAD.Their baseline data and results of laboratory tests were collected,and RAR and FAR values were calculated.Univariate and multivariate logistic regression analyses were performed with RAR and FAR as independent variables,and ROC curve was plotted to evaluate the predic-tive values of the 2 indicators for the severity of CAD.Spearman correlation analysis was applied to analyze the occurrence of major adverse cardiovascular events(MACEs)in the patients.Results Logistic regression analysis showed that RAR and FAR were independent risk factors for CAD(OR=1.974,95%CI:1.348-2.593,P=0.000;OR=1.737,95%CI:1.486-2.377,P=0.000).Un-der different glucose metabolic states,RAR had the highest correlation with the risk of CAD in diabetic patients(OR=2.828,95%CI:1.157-7.145),while FAR was associated with a relatively low risk of CAD in diabetic patients(OR=2.217,95%CI:1.533-5.570).ROC curve analysis showed that RAR(AUC=0.776,95%CI:0.731-0.821,P=0.000)and FAR(AUC=0.725,95%CI:0.676-0.774,P=0.000)had predictive value for the severity of CAD in CHD patients.Spearman correlation analysis indicated that RAR and FAR were positively correlated with occur-rence of MACEs in CHD patients(P<0.001).Conclusion RAR and FAR are independent pre-dictors for CHD patients.RAR has a stronger predictive value for lesion severity in CHD patients with concomitant abnormal glucose metabolism.
